Tonda Pauley currently serves as the state president of the Indiana Democrat African American Caucus (IDAAC), and is a member of the Indiana Democratic Central Committee. She has previously held the position of vice president and secretary of IDAAC. Pauley is a founding member of the Vanderburgh County Democrat Women’s Club, secretary of the Evansville Branch NAACP, vice president of the League of Women Voters in Evansville, Labor-Management Facilitator, and a member of the Indiana Federation of Women, as well as the 5th Ward Leader and Precinct Committeewoman in Vanderburgh County.
She is a graduate of Leadership Evansville, which prepares the participants to be community role models and servant-leaders. She has worked in many capacities in city and county government and worked on many Democratic candidates’ campaigns. She previously worked as a Staff Assistant for the late Congressman Frank McCloskey (8th District) who inspired her work in public service.

Her favorite saying is, “Good leaders must first become good and humble servant.”
